<p>This study focuses on the vacant house demolition assistance system that designates a countermeasure district. The status of the system is summarized, and the future of the vacant house demolition assistance system with designated a countermeasure district is discussed. About half of the municipalities in Japan have a vacant house demolition assistance program, and about 10% of them have designated a countermeasure district. Furthermore, only a few have designated areas specifically linked to urban planning. We are thinking that it will be important in the future to link subsidies to urban planning, rather than to randomly provide subsidies.</p>
